Added clarification on buffer alignment.

In v2, the lookahead_buffer was changed from requiring 4-byte alignment
to requiring 8-byte alignment. This was not documented as well as it
could be, and as FabianInostroza noted, this also implies that
lfs_malloc must provide 8-byte alignment.

To protect against this, I've also added an assert on the alignment of
both the lookahead_size and lookahead_buffer.

found by FabianInostroza and amitv87
